You can add Dieter to the Windows 2003 Server group by opening Active Directory Users and Computers (ADUC). The fastest way to open ADUC is to run, run, and run the dsa.msc command. When ADUC is unlocked, navigate to the user to modify it accordingly, click it, select Properties, go to the Group Member tab and select Add. In the window that opens, enter the name of the group to which you want to add these types, and click OK.
